On Scalability of Association-rule-based Recommendation: A Unified Distributed-computing Framework

被引:67
|
作者
Wu, Zhiang [1 ]
Li, Changsheng [2 ]
Cao, Jie [2 ]
Ge, Yong [3 ]
机构
[1] Nanjing Audit Univ, 86 West Yushan Rd, Nanjing 211815, Peoples R China
[2] Nanjing Univ Finance & Econ, 128 North Railway St, Nanjing 210003, Peoples R China
[3] Univ Arizona, McClelland Hall 430V1,1130 E Helen St, Tucson, AZ USA
基金
中国国家自然科学基金;
关键词
Recommender system; association rule; frequent pattern; distributed computing; load balanced partitioning;
D O I
10.1145/3398202
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
The association-rule-based approach is one of the most common technologies for building recommender systems and it has been extensively adopted for commercial use. A variety of techniques, mainly including eligible rule selection and multiple rules combination, have been developed to create effective recommendation. Unfortunately, little attention has been paid to the scalability concern of rule-based recommendation methods. However, the computational complexity of rule-based methods shall increase drastically with the growth of both online customers and rules, which are usually several millions in typical e-commerce platforms. Moreover, the dynamic change of users' actions requires rule-based methods make recommendations in nearly real-time, which further highlights the scalability issue of rule-based recommender systems. In this article, we present a distributed framework that can scale different association-rule-based recommendation methods in a unified way. Specifically, based on the summarization of existing rule-based approaches, a generic tree-type structure is defined to store separate kinds of patterns, and an efficient algorithm is designed for mining eligible patterns along with computing recommendation scores. To handle the ever-increasing number of online customers, a distributed framework is proposed, where two load-balanced strategies for partitioning tree are put forward to fit sparse and dense data, respectively. Extensive experiments on five real-life data sets demonstrate that the efficiency of association-rule-based recommender systems can be significantly improved by the proposed framework.
引用
收藏
页数:21
相关论文
共 50 条
  • [1] An Efficient Distributed-Computing Framework for Association-Rule-Based Recommendation
    Li C.-S.
    Wu Z.-A.
    Zhang L.
    Cao J.
    Jisuanji Xuebao/Chinese Journal of Computers, 2019, 42 (06): : 1218 - 1231
  • [2] An Efficient Distributed-Computing Framework for Association-Rule-Based Recommendation
    Li, Changsheng
    Liang, Weichao
    Wu, Zhiang
    Cao, Jie
    2018 IEEE INTERNATIONAL CONFERENCE ON WEB SERVICES (IEEE ICWS 2018), 2018, : 339 - 342
  • [3] Incorporating pageview weight into an association-rule-based web recommendation system
    Yan, Liang
    Li, Chunping
    AI 2006: ADVANCES IN ARTIFICIAL INTELLIGENCE, PROCEEDINGS, 2006, 4304 : 577 - +
  • [4] Association-Rule-Based Random Walk Method for Personalized Tag Recommendation
    Wang, Jing
    Luo, Nianlong
    INTELLIGENT DATA ANALYSIS AND APPLICATIONS, 2015, 370 : 3 - 11
  • [5] Association-rule-based User Segmentation: An Empirical Study
    Ren, Ming
    Wei, Qiang
    Xu, Wei
    ELECTRONIC-BUSINESS INTELLIGENCE: FOR CORPORATE COMPETITIVE ADVANTAGES IN THE AGE OF EMERGING TECHNOLOGIES & GLOBALIZATION, 2010, 14 : 411 - +
  • [6] A generalized MATLAB-based distributed-computing optimization tool
    Lysiak, K
    Polendo, J
    2005 IEEE/ACES International Conference on Wireless Communications and Applied Computational Electromagnetics, 2005, : 170 - 173
  • [7] A distributed-computing framework using nested partitions for beam-angle optimization in IMRT
    Nazareth, D.
    Jones, M.
    Liu, J.
    Kuettel, M.
    Furlani, T.
    Podgorsak, M.
    MEDICAL PHYSICS, 2007, 34 (06) : 2403 - 2403
  • [8] A Unified Coding Framework for Distributed Computing with Straggling Servers
    Li, Songze
    Maddah-Ali, Mohammad Ali
    Avestimehr, A. Salman
    2016 IEEE GLOBECOM WORKSHOPS (GC WKSHPS), 2016,
  • [9] CONCEPTS ISSUES OF UNIFIED MOBILE DISTRIBUTED COMPUTING FRAMEWORK - UMDCF
    Toma, Cristian
    INTERNATIONAL CONFERENCE ON INFORMATICS IN ECONOMY, 2013, : 131 - 137
  • [10] Tourism Destination Recommendation Based on Association Rule Algorithm
    Lou, Na
    MOBILE INFORMATION SYSTEMS, 2022, 2022